Microwave Ovens and Their Hazards
Health Canada established the Radiation Emitting Devices Laws, below the Radiation Emitting Devices Act in remark to “govern the manufacture, building and performance of microwave ovens that are provided, leased or imported into Canada.”
Piece III (Microwave Ovens) of the Radiation Emitting Devices Laws (C.R.C., C. 1370) specifies the following limits for the leakage radiation at 5 cm from the surface of the microwave oven:
- 1.0 mW/cm2 with test load
- 5.0 mW/cm2 without test load

The Radiation Emitting Devices Law requires that the measuring instrument desires to acquire the flexibility to measuring a vitality density of 1.0 mW/cm2 with an accuracy of ±2dB or better and acquire a trademark with response time no longer higher than 3 seconds.
